Problem Description

Your Dyson Purifier Humidify+Cool is running but not adding moisture to the air. The humidity level in the room does not increase even after hours of operation.

Why This Happens in Real Homes

The Dyson Humidify+Cool (PH series) humidifies by evaporation, passing air over a wet evaporator mesh rather than misting, so 'not humidifying' usually traces to the water path or the target setting rather than a broken part. Start with the obvious: the tank must have water and be seated with its cap properly sealed. Then check the target - if the room's humidity is already at or above the set target, the machine correctly won't add more, so lowering the target (or switching from Auto to a specific humidity level) tells it to start humidifying. Ambient temperature also matters: evaporation is weak in a cold room, so below about 60F output drops noticeably.

The most common hardware cause is scale. Because the machine evaporates water, hard-water minerals build up on the evaporator mesh over time and choke output, which is exactly what the frequent deep-clean alerts are warning about. Running the deep-clean cycle with the recommended citric-acid solution descales the evaporator and restores humidification - and staying on top of those deep cleans prevents the problem recurring. If the tank is full and seated, the target is below room humidity, the room is warm enough, and a deep clean has been run recently but there's still no output, the pump or evaporator assembly may need Dyson service.

Step-by-Step Solution

1

Check Water Tank Status

Remove the water tank and verify it has water. Refill up to the maximum line. Reseat the tank firmly until it clicks.

2

Verify Humidity Settings

Check your target humidity setting. If the room is already at or above target, the unit will not humidify. Try lowering the target by 10-15 percent.

3

Inspect Evaporator Mesh

Open the unit to access the evaporator. Look for white mineral buildup or scale on the mesh.

4

Run Deep Clean Cycle

Fill the tank with water and 150ml of citric acid powder. Initiate the deep clean cycle from the app.

5

Test After Deep Clean

After deep clean, refill with fresh water. Set target humidity 20 percent below current room humidity and test.

Pro Tip

Using distilled water instead of tap water significantly reduces mineral buildup on the evaporator.
